  Barrage mobile avec passes en traversant le corps, pour 1' évacuation des glaces et corps flottants. 



   L'invention se rapporte aux barrages mobiles sur des courants d'eau ou aux émissaires de lacs naturels ou artifi- ciels. Le barrage mobile peut être une vanne d'un système quelconque, automatique ou non-automatique. 



   Le dessin ci-annexé montre un exemple d'exécution, la Fig. l étant une vue de côté et la Fig..2 une vue en plan. 



   Dans ces figures le corps du barrage mobile est une vanne à segment a, autrement dite aussi à secteur, munie de passes la traversant. Ces   passes   sont ménagées entre la paroi µ assurant la retenue r, et la poutre principale c formant support de la paroi   b, et   reportant la poussée de l'eau sur les tourillons d de la vanne a. La liaison de la paroi b avec la poutre principale c de la vanne a est réalisée par des organes d'appui formant les parois latérales 1 des passes et reportant sur la poutre principale c la   press,ion   que l'eau exerce sur la paroi b. Toutes les parois des passes sont encof- frées pour que les corps flottants ne puissent s'engager dans la structure de la vanne a. 

 <Desc/Clms Page number 2> 

 



   Les passes p sont munies à leur embouchure d'organes de fermeture f, par exemple en forme de clapets pouvant être actionnés par de petits treuils non représentés. Ces clapets et leurs commandes sont accessibles par une   passerelle & pra-   tiquée sur la vanne a. Il va sans dire que les organes de fermeture f peuvent également être automatiques ou manoeuvra- bles depuis une passerelle indépendante de la vanne a. 



   Résumé. 



   En résumé l'invention concerne un barrage mobile d'un système ou type quelconque caractérisé par une ou plusieurs passes en traversant le corps et permettant l'évacuation de l'eau, des glaces et des corps flottants ou en suspension dans l'eau, les passes pouvant être non fermantes ou fermantes par des organes de fermeture automatiques ou non-automatiques.

  Mobile boom with passes through the body, for the evacuation of ice and floating bodies.



   The invention relates to movable dams on water currents or to outlets of natural or artificial lakes. The mobile dam can be a valve of any system, automatic or non-automatic.



   The attached drawing shows an example of execution, FIG. 1 being a side view and FIG. 2 a plan view.



   In these figures, the body of the mobile dam is a valve with segment a, in other words also with sector, provided with passes passing therethrough. These passes are made between the wall µ ensuring the retention r, and the main beam c forming a support for the wall b, and transferring the thrust of the water onto the journals d of the valve a. The connection of the wall b with the main beam c of the valve a is achieved by support members forming the side walls 1 of the passes and transferring to the main beam c the pressure that water exerts on the wall b . All the walls of the passes are encased so that the floating bodies cannot engage in the structure of the valve a.

   The passes p are provided at their mouths with closing members f, for example in the form of valves which can be actuated by small winches, not shown. These valves and their controls are accessible by a catwalk & provided on valve a. It goes without saying that the closing members f can also be automatic or maneuverable from a gateway independent of the valve a.



   Summary.



   In summary, the invention relates to a mobile dam of any system or type characterized by one or more passes through the body and allowing the evacuation of water, ice and bodies floating or suspended in water, the passes can be non-closing or closing by automatic or non-automatic closing members.
